## Timeline
The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.
- **2017-01-10** Authored by Senator Houchin
- **2017-01-10** First reading: referred to Committee on Education and Career Development `reading-1, referral-committee`
- **2017-01-24** Senator Kruse added as second author
- **2017-02-23** Committee report: amend do pass, adopted `committee-passage`
- **2017-02-27** Amendment #3 (Houchin) prevailed; voice vote `amendment-passage, amendment-failure`
- **2017-02-27** Amendment #1 (Melton) failed; Roll Call 189: yeas 13, nays 36 `amendment-failure`
- **2017-02-27** Amendment #2 (Melton) failed; Roll Call 190: yeas 11, nays 38 `amendment-failure`
- **2017-02-27** Second reading: amended, ordered engrossed `reading-2`
- **2017-02-28** Third reading: passed; Roll Call 232: yeas 32, nays 18 `reading-3, passage`
- **2017-02-28** House sponsor: Representative Torr
- **2017-02-28** Cosponsor: Representative Huston
- **2017-03-01** Referred to the House
- **2017-03-07** First reading: referred to Committee on Education `reading-1, referral-committee`
- **2017-03-21** Committee report: do pass, adopted `committee-passage`
- **2017-03-23** Second reading: ordered engrossed `reading-2`
- **2017-03-27** Third reading: passed; Roll Call 311: yeas 60, nays 38 `reading-3, passage`
- **2017-03-28** Returned to the Senate without amendments
- **2017-03-30** Signed by the President Pro Tempore
- **2017-04-10** Signed by the Speaker
- **2017-04-25** Signed by the President of the Senate
- **2017-04-27** Public Law 212
- **2017-04-27** Signed by the Governor `executive-signature`
